Methods and designs using genetic data are built upon the foundation of population genetics. In this module, you will learn these foundations, including the Hardy Weinberg principle, genetic drift, population structure, inbreeding, and linkage disequilibrium. These principles will be essential to subsequent modules in this course. What's included.

Epidemiology combines concepts and methods in biology, economics, mathematics, and statistics with the goals of understanding the distribution and determinants of disease, injury, and impaired productivity in populations, and recommending actions for prevention or control.
